Charged particle beam device comprise annular charged particle accelerator and irradiation unit. The charged particle beam is irradiated on the irradiation target in the irradiation unit. A charged particle accelerator has a switching device for switching on and off the extraction of a charged particle beam, an irradiation unit has electromagnets for setting an irradiation point of the charged particle beam to be irradiated on an irradiation target, and a control unit controls the switching device to cause it to switch on and off the beam extraction and the electromagnets to cause them to change the irradiation point.
